Before we left the house, I made Roast beef panini. I used multi-grain bread, roast beef, avocado slices, tomato slices, arugula and dijon mustard. Then brushed the outside of the bread with olive oil before sticking it in the panini maker.

... and we snuck in some "healthy cookies" I made the other night.

Ingredients
  • ½ cup (1 stick) softened unsalted butter softened
  • 
¾ cup Agave nectar

  • 1 egg

  • 1 tablespoon vanilla extract

  • ¼ teaspoon almond extract

  • 1 ½ cups whole wheat pastry flour

  • ¼ c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 
½ teaspoon baking soda
  • 
½ teaspoon sea salt
  • 
½ teaspoon cinnamon

  • 1 cup semi-sweetened chocolate chips
  • 
1 cup chopped walnuts
  • 
½ cup raisins

Preheat oven to 325 degrees. Line cookie sheets with parchment paper. Beat butter with an electric mixer until creamy. Add Agave nectar and beat until fluffy. Add the egg, vanilla and almond extracts and beat until combined.

In a separate bowl, combine whole wheat pastry fl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, salt and cinnamon. Add the dry mixture to the butter mixture and combine well. Fold in the chocolate chips, walnuts and raisins.

Drop by heaping tablespoonful onto cookie sheets. Bake cookies for 12 minutes (Do not over bake). Let cool 5 minutes on cookie sheets, then remove to wire racks to cool completely.


They are soft, fudgey, dark and chocolatey filled with 3 of my faves---chocolate chips, crunchy walnuts, and chewy raisins!
